Infrastructure health is critical for maintaining reliable application delivery. Configuration defects in application delivery architectures can cause unexpected downtime, security gaps, and performance bottlenecks. Detecting these issues manually is time-consuming and error-prone. F5® BIG-IP iHealth® automates the audit process, scanning configurations and system snapshots to identify risks and recommend fixes. This automation helps teams maintain optimal infrastructure health with less effort and faster results.

Pipeline Breakdown


Snapshot Generation

This step involves the F5 BIG-IP node creating a `.qkview` file, which captures system configuration, logs, and diagnostic data. This snapshot provides a comprehensive view of the device’s current state.


Cloud Analytics Engine

Once uploaded, the `.qkview` file is analyzed by the F5 iHealth cloud engine. It runs automated checks against best practices, known vulnerabilities, and configuration standards.


Prioritized Metric Output

The engine produces a report highlighting issues with clear priority levels:


  • 🔴 Critical — Immediate attention required to avoid outages or breaches

  • 🟠 High — Important issues that could impact performance or security

  • 🟢 Low — Minor concerns or informational notes



Core Operational Advantages for the Enterprise


  • Accelerating Root Cause Analysis and shrinking Mean Time to Repair

F5 iHealth pinpoints configuration errors and system anomalies quickly, allowing teams to resolve issues before they escalate. This reduces downtime and improves service reliability.


  • Proactive Security and Vulnerability Auditing against active CVEs

The tool continuously checks for exposure to known vulnerabilities, helping enterprises stay ahead of threats by patching or reconfiguring before exploits occur.


  • Streamlining F5 Support Linkage to eliminate ticket response delays

Detailed, prioritized reports simplify communication with F5 support, speeding up troubleshooting and resolution when vendor assistance is needed.



Secure Edge Best Practices: Integrating iHealth into Your Operations


To maximize the benefits of F5 BIG-IP iHealth, Secure Edge recommends these three maintenance practices:


  • Schedule regular snapshot generation and uploads

Automate `.qkview` creation and submission at least monthly or after major changes to maintain continuous visibility.


  • Review and act on prioritized reports promptly

Assign responsibility for reviewing iHealth reports and tracking remediation tasks to ensure issues do not linger.


  • Incorporate iHealth findings into change management

Use insights from iHealth audits to guide configuration updates and security patches, reducing risk from human error.
